IN THE MEKONG RIVER, Vietnam (AP) - Along the Mekong River, where John Kerry and America's "brown water navy" once hunted Viet Cong, people get puzzled when told he's a presidential candidate whose opposition to the Vietnam War is an issue more than 30 years later.

"I think it's a mistake to go back and dig up all the stuff about the Vietnam War," said Do Thanh Tam, 74, who runs a pharmacy in Can Tho where U.S. soldiers once bought cold tablets and Band-Aids. "The Vietnamese people want to put behind the past and look forward to the future in harmony."

<snip>

"I would vote for Kerry," said Nguyen The Cung, 68, a fisherman threading hooks aboard his boat near Kerry's former military base in coastal Vung Tau. "He knew about Vietnam and he knew about the cruelty and brutality of war."
